The Sternum Saw is a specialized instrument in the field of surgery. It plays a crucial role during thoracic operations. Surgeons use it to precisely cut through the sternum, allowing access to the heart and lungs.
When performing procedures like coronary bypass surgery, the Sternum Saw is vital. Its design ensures clean cuts, minimizing damage to surrounding tissues. The saw is powered, which reduces fatigue during lengthy surgeries. However, using such a tool requires precision and training. Surgeons must ensure they do not cut too deeply, as this can lead to complications.

| Aspect | Details |
|---|---|
| Definition | A surgical instrument used to cut through the sternum during cardiac surgeries. |
| Common Uses | Primarily used in open-heart surgeries, such as coronary artery bypass grafting (CABG) and heart valve repairs. |
| Design | Typically features a reciprocating blade, designed for precision cutting with minimal damage to surrounding tissue. |
| Types | Manual and powered versions, with varying blade lengths and designs for different surgical needs. |
| Safety Precautions | Surgeons must ensure proper sterilization and handle the saw with care to avoid injury or infection. |
| Post-Operative Care | Monitoring for complications, managing pain, and ensuring proper healing of the sternum after surgery. |
The sternum saw has a rich history that traces back to early cardiac surgeries. Originally, surgeons used manual saws to cut through the sternum. These saws were not only time-consuming but also increased the risk of complications. The development of the sternum saw revolutionized thoracic surgery. This tool is designed for precision, safety, and efficiency.
As surgical techniques evolved, the need for improved instruments became apparent. Modern sternum saws use oscillating blades to minimize trauma. According to a 2020 report by the American College of Surgeons, the use of advanced sternum saws has significantly reduced surgical times by 25%. However, some surgeons still find the manual approach provides better tactile feedback.

A sternum saw is a specialized surgical tool used primarily in thoracic surgery. It is designed to cut through the sternum, allowing surgeons access to the heart and lungs. This procedure is often performed during open-heart surgery. The saw's design ensures it can make precise cuts, which is critical in delicate operations.
In surgery, the sternum saw has several important applications. It is frequently used during coronary artery bypass grafting (CABG). This procedure involves redirecting blood flow to the heart. The saw allows surgeons to access the chest cavity effectively. It's also utilized in heart valve repair and replacement surgeries. The ability to make controlled cuts improves safety and efficiency.

Maintaining a sternum saw is crucial for its longevity and performance. Regular cleaning is essential after each use. Blood and debris can accumulate, impacting the saw's effectiveness. A soft cloth should be used to wipe down all surfaces. It’s important to focus on the blades and ensure they are free of any residue. Any damaged components should be addressed promptly to prevent further issues.
Lubrication is another key aspect of care. The moving parts require oil to function smoothly. However, too much oil can attract dirt, creating maintenance headaches. Careful application is necessary. It’s also advisable to inspect the saw regularly. Look for any signs of wear, rust, or malfunction. A watchful eye can save considerable trouble down the road.
